After church this morning we headed out to the Brandywine River Museum. We have been there several times before. It is an art museum that is mostly about N.C.Wyeth and his progeny. If you walk through the galeries, you will see some recognizble paintings. Ginny likes that stuff, so she can knock herself out looking at paintings.

The real reason we went there is that they have a model railroad layout that is phenomenal. The grandkids love it. I like it. It is fun to watch all the trains run and all the scenery doing stuff.

I had an interesting discussion with Christiane. If you look at all the Wyeth paintings at the museum, there aren't any that are happy or joyful. It must be terrible to go through life if you personal outlook is reflected in your paintings and there is no joy. If you think about it, there really are very few happy, joyful paintings out there by any artist, excepting of course, Dogs playing poker and a velvet Elvis. That is a shame. In today's photo we are having a good time watching the trains and pushing some buttons that make things happen in the display. That was fun and joyful.
